Eugenia and John plot and story overview
Eugenia and John centers on a premise that unfolds like this: Working as a cleaning lady, studying at university and maintaining a relationship with her high school sweetheart, John, is all Eugenia does to achieve her goal of entering medical school despite her undocumented status. When her sister gets arrested for a routine traffic ticket, she turns to John for help, but she finds that John's response is surprisingly aloof. As she struggles to prevent her sister's deportation and tries to salvage her romance with her boyfriend, Eugenia realizes that her position in America is more tenuous than she ever imagined.
